Many Internet users are concerned that personal identifying information will be sold to entities that market their products through the Internet. A privacy statement gives assurance that information gathered will not be distributed.

Privacy statements and disclosures also allow those who visit a Website to assess how private information will be collected and used. Accordingly, the visitor can make an informed decision on whether or not to interface with the Website. The following form is a sample of such a privacy statement.

In addition to copyrights, trademarks and patents are also protected under the New York Declaration. Trademarks pertain to the protection of distinctive logos, symbols, or names associated with a particular brand or product. By registering their trademarks, website owners ensure exclusive rights to use them and prevent others from misusing or confusing customers. Patents, meanwhile, safeguard original ideas, inventions, or processes utilized on a website. They grant exclusive rights to the patent holder, preventing others from creating or using a similar concept without proper authorization. Referencing a trademarked product requires you to use the correct trademark symbol (™ for unregistered, ® for registered) alongside the product name. It’s essential to clearly indicate that the trademark is owned and to avoid using it in a generic sense.
